About Me
I am a Licensed Clinical Psychologist in South End, Vermont. I help you recover from abuse, work through control issues, and process grief. I provide relationship counseling, advocacy, and online therapy in a private, confidential setting.
Approach
I invite steady, practical work that breaks big feelings into manageable experiments you can try between sessions. In my Burlington office and through secure online sessions in English, we map patterns from abuse, control struggles, and grief into specific habits and small decisions, using reflection, boundary practice, and gentle accountability. Sessions move conversationally but with clear goals, checking progress each week and adjusting when needed. People who want to build dependable emotional skills and safer relationships tend to find this approach helpful.
